The Free Design Love Their Kites

I randomly downloaded an album last night without knowing who the artist was or even listening to all the samples. I was hooked by the first song 'Kites Are Fun', and so downloaded the album with the same name. As I listened to it, I was amazed at how the band was able to create a beautiful 60's sound, until I checked out their website and realized that they recorded the music in the 60's and 70's!



[The cover should've given it away]. But the album is still lovely. For any fan of twee, you must, must, must get it when you get a chance. I already mentioned that the title song is great. Some of the others that you guys might enjoy are 'When Love Is Young', 'Umbrellas', and 'A Man And A Woman'. There are elements of the Beatles and the Beach Boys (especially when it comes to the harmonies) which make the album very enjoyable to a fan of either. A more contemporary band that you might be reminded of would be I'm From Barcelona. So check out the mp3's, and if you enjoy it, you can grab the album off of eMusic.
